(4)错误值。
使用错误值作为参数的主要是信息函数,例如“函数就是以错误值作为参数。它的语法为“如果其中的参数是#num!,则返回数值“6”。
5)单元格引用。
单元格引用是函数中最常见的参数,引用的目的在于标识工作表单元格或单元格区域,并指明公式或函数所使用的数据的位置,便于它们使用工作表各处的数据,或者在多个函数中使用同一个单元格的数据。还可以引用同一工作簿不同工作表的单元格,甚至引用其他工作簿中的数据。
根据公式所在单元格的位置发生变化时,单元格引用的变化情况,我们可以引用分为相对引用、绝对引用和混合引用三种类型。以存放在f2单元格中的公式“=sum(a2:e2)”为例,当公式由f2单元格复制到f3单元格以后,公式中的引用也会变化为“=sum(a3:
e3)”。若公式自f列向下继续复制,“行标”每增加1行,公式中的行标也自动加1。
如果上述公式改为“=sum($a $3:$e $3)”,则无**式复制到何处,其引用的位置始终是“a3:e3”区域。
混合引用有“绝对列和相对行”,或是“绝对行和相对列”两种形式。前者如“=sum($a3:$e3)”,后者如“=sum(a$3:e$3)”。
上面的几个实例引用的都是同一工作表中的数据,如果要分析同一工作簿中多张工作表上的数据,就要使用三维引用。假如公式放在工作表sheet1的c6单元格,要引用工作表sheet2的“a1:a6”和sheet3的“b2:
b9”区域进行求和运算,则公式中的引用形式为“=sum(sheet2!a1:a6,sheet3!
b2:b9)”。也就是说三维引用中不仅包含单元格或区域引用,还要在前面加上带“!
”的工作表名称。
假如你要引用的数据来自另一个工作簿,如工作簿book1中的sum函数要绝对引用工作簿book2中的数据,其公式为“=sum([book2]sheet1! sa s1: sa s8,[book2]sheet2!
sb s1: sb s9)”,也就是在原来单元格引用的前面加上“[book2]sheet1!”。
放在中括号里面的是工作簿名称,带“!”的则是其中的工作表名称。即是跨工作簿引用单元格或区域时,引用对象的前面必须用“!
”作为工作表分隔符,再用中括号作为工作簿分隔符。不过三维引用的要受到较多的限制,例如不能使用数组公式等。
提示:上面介绍的是excel默认的引用方式,称为“a1引用样式”。如果你要计算处在“宏”内的行和列,必须使用“r1c1引用样式”。
在这种引用样式中,excel使用“r”加“行标”和“c”加“列标”的方法指示单元格位置。启用或关闭r1c1引用样式必须单击“工具→选项”菜单命令,打开对话框的“常规”选项卡,选中或清除“设置”下的“r1c1引用样式”选项。由于这种引用样式很少使用,限于篇幅本文不做进一步介绍。
6)嵌套函数。
除了上面介绍的情况外,函数也可以是嵌套的,即一个函数是另一个函数的参数,例如“=if(or(rightb(e2,1)="1",rightb(e2,1)="3",rightb(e2,1)="5",rightb(e2,1)="7",rightb(e2,1)="9"),男","女")”其中公式中的if函数使用了嵌套的rightb函数,并将后者返回的结果作为if的逻辑判断依据。
7)名称和标志。
为了更加直观地标识单元格或单元格区域,我们可以给它们赋予一个名称,从而在公式或函数中直接引用。例如“b2:b46”区域存放着学生的物理成绩,求解平均分的公式一般是“=**erage(b2:
b46)”。在给b2:b46区域命名为“物理分数”以后,该公式就可以变为“=**erage(物理分数)”,从而使公式变得更加直观。
给一个单元格或区域命名的方法是:选中要命名的单元格或单元格区域,鼠标单击编辑栏顶端的“名称框”,在其中输入名称后回车。也可以选中要命名的单元格或单元格区域,单击“插入→名称→定义”菜单命令,在打开的“定义名称”对话框中输入名称后确定即可。
如果你要删除已经命名的区域,可以按相同方法打开“定义名称”对话框,选中你要删除的名称删除即可。
由于excel工作表多数带有“列标志”。例如一张成绩统计表的首行通常带有“序号”、“姓名”、“数学”、“物理”等“列标志”(也可以称为字段),如果单击“工具→选项”菜单命令,在打开的对话框中单击“重新计算”选项卡,选中“工作簿选项”选项组中的“接受公式标志”选项,公式就可以直接引用“列标志”了。例如“b2:
b46”区域存放着学生的物理成绩,而b1单元格已经输入了“物理”字样,则求物理平均分的公式可以写成“=**erage(物理)”。
需要特别说明的是,创建好的名称可以被所有工作表引用,而且引用时不需要在名称前面添加工作表名(这就是使用名称的主要优点),因此名称引用实际上是一种绝对引用。但是公式引用“列标志”时的限制较多,它只能在当前数据列的下方引用,不能跨越工作表引用,但是引用“列标志”的公式在一定条件下可以复制。从本质上讲,名称和标志都是单元格引用的一种方式。
因为它们不是文本,使用时名称和标志都不能添加引号。
excel函数应用
excel函数应用。武汉一初徐智玲。教学目标 1 了解excel函数及其用法。2 熟练掌握sum求和函数 erage平均值函数 max最大值函数 min最小值函数等,会利用这些常见的函数解决生活中的问题。3 了解函数嵌套并会使用。教学重点 熟练掌握常见excel函数的应用。教学难点 函数嵌套的使用。...
Excel函数应用
常用excel函数及公式应用 序 但凡每本书都有个序,咱也不能鸡立鹤群。在外企工作这么多年,由于各种原因没能坐上vp或者director的位置,所以一直和excel形影相吊。从excel2000用到xp,再到2003和2007.在此过程中,深感excel在外企各个工作岗位的深化。实在无法想象如果没有...
excel函数应用
用途 返回某一参数的绝对值。语法 abs number 参数 number 是需要计算其绝对值的一个实数。实例 如果a1 16,则公式 abs a1 返回16。用途 返回以弧度表示的参数的反余弦值,范围是0 语法 acos number 参数 number 是某一角度的余弦值,大小在 1 1 之间。...